    Abstract: A method for making a flashlight housing comprises providing a blank of an electrically conductive material, impact extruding the blank of electrically conductive material to form an elongated hollow member that has an internal cavity open at a first end and that has a reduced inner diameter portion proximate a second end thereof, and coating the elongated hollow member with a coating material. The flashlight housing may have a tail cap, and may have O-rings for sealing at the rearward end of the tail cap, at the forward end of the housing, and/or at the interface between the housing and the tail cap.

    Abstract: A lighting device with improved optical performance and efficiency is provided. The lighting device includes a source of energy, a light source, a reflector and a holder. The reflector has a first open end, a second end, and a parabolic profile extending between the first open end and second end. The focus of the parabolic profile is located outside of the profile. The reflector may also be movable relative to the light source. The lighting device may include a circuit that delivers a pulsed or thermally compensated pulsed current to the light source. The light device may also include a heat sink housing.

    Abstract: A flashlight zooming structure includes a main body and a zooming assembly screwed on one end of a neck of the main body and configured as follows. A transparent lamp cup is received in a cup seat. The cup seat has outwardly extending lugs respectively received in channels formed on the inner periphery of the cap. A ring has oblique notches respectively connected with the lugs of the cup seat. A middle annular element has projections respectively fitted in recesses of the ring and has hooks respectively engaged with engaging grooves of the cap. To illuminate a distant or nearby target, the zooming assembly is rotated in the desired direction so that the light emitted by a lighting unit at one end of the neck of the main body is projected outward through the transparent lamp cup as a convergent or divergent light beam.

    Abstract: A handheld searchlight for producing a high intensity beam of light output has an elongated housing including a handle portion for gripping by a user. A head has a window opening for transmitting a light beam. There is a mechanical coupling between the housing and the head. A parabolic reflector is mounted in the head facing the window and has an aperture for accommodating a high intensity lamp. The reflector has a longitudinal optical axis. The rotation of the head about the coupling causes movement of the parabolic reflector relative to the lamp along the optical axis thereby changing a spread of the high-intensity light beam. The searchlight further includes a rotatable bezel ring mounted on the head and a filter ring mount connected to the rotatable bezel. An optical filter is mounted in the filter ring mount.

    Abstract: A light device is provided that includes a light source and electrical circuitry for supplying electrical power to the light source. The light device also includes a housing having first and second ends and a hollow interior defining a compartment for holding a power source. The housing comprises a woven fiber thermoset composite. The housing is made by applying woven fibers to a mandrel and impregnating the woven fibers with an epoxy and curing the epoxy impregnated woven fibers to form the thermoset composite housing. An electrical interconnect is provided within the housing having first and second resilient contacts for providing an electrical connection between the power source and the light source.

    Abstract: A rechargeable flashlight is also provided. The flashlight includes a housing having a battery compartment and a light source adjacent a first end of the housing. A rechargeable lithium-ion battery provides power for the flashlight. A controller circuit serially connected with the battery is operable to control the flow of electricity to and from the battery. Specifically, the controller circuit is operable to disconnect the lithium-ion battery cell from the light source in response to the charge in the lithium-ion battery depleting below a pre-determined lower threshold. The control circuit is further operable to disconnect the lithium-ion battery cell from electrical connection with the first charging contact when the lithium-ion battery is connected with a battery charger and the charge in the lithium-ion battery reaches a pre-determined upper threshold.

    Abstract: A lens for a flashlight or other lighting unit provides for focusing light from a source, such as an LED, to provide a light beam adjustable between a spot beam and a wide beam. The lens includes a lens body with a front face, a rear LED-receiving well, and a side surface extending between the front face and the rear well. The front face includes a central surface surrounded by an annular concave surface. The rear well includes a space for the LED to be adjusted in position. The rear well space is defined by a concavely-curved sidewall and a concavely-curved base. The concave curvature of the sidewall and base may be Bezier curves.

    Abstract: A flashlight includes a light powered by a battery, and a circuit having: a memory for storing a battery life information and voltage output information versus time for the battery to power the light, a controller operating a count down timer to accumulate an amount of time that the battery powers the light, a voltage measure circuit for monitoring the voltage output by the battery while the battery powers the light and supply the voltage output to the controller. The controller determines: a first remaining battery life by comparing the accumulated time to the battery life, a second remaining battery life by comparing the voltage output to the voltage output information, and the lesser of the first and second remaining battery lives. The flashlight includes a display for receiving a command from the controller to display the lesser of the first remaining battery life and the second remaining battery life.
